Margaret J. (Lynch) Cotter passed away at Winchester Hospital on Thursday, May 5, 2011. She was 84 years of age. She was born in Charlestown on October 27, 1926 to the late James & Catherine Lynch, raised in Charlestown and graduated from Charlestown High School. Margaret lived in Jamaica plain for a few years and has been a resident of Melrose for over 50 years. Prior to marrying her husband Jack, Mrs. Cotter worked in the court house in Boston. After raising her family, she worked as a lunch mother at Winthrop Elementary School in Melrose and then as a printing technician at Daniels Printing in Boston for 10 years. Margaret adored her grandchildren, enjoyed knitting baby afghans and was an avid reader in her later years. Mrs. Cotter loved watching Boston sports and college basketball, was a member of the "nutty knitters club" and a member of the Silver Singles Club at the Melrose Senior Center.
